引言
随着科技的不断发展,语音自动识别(Voice Recognition,简称VR)技术已经广泛应用于各个领域,如智能家居、智能客服、语音助手等。语音自动识别软件能够将人类的语音信号转换为文本信息,极大地提高了信息处理的效率。本文将带您走进语音自动识别软件的神奇世界,揭秘其工作原理和应用场景。
语音自动识别软件的工作原理
1. 语音采集
语音自动识别软件首先需要采集语音信号。这可以通过麦克风、电话线路、网络等方式实现。采集到的语音信号通常是模拟信号,需要经过模数转换(A/D转换)转换为数字信号。
2. 信号预处理
数字信号经过预处理,包括降噪、去混响、归一化等操作。这些操作有助于提高后续处理的质量。
3. 语音识别
预处理后的语音信号被输入到语音识别模型中进行识别。语音识别模型通常分为两个部分:声学模型和语言模型。
- 声学模型:用于将语音信号转换为声学特征。常见的声学模型有GMM(高斯混合模型)、HMM(隐马尔可夫模型)和DNN(深度神经网络)等。
- 语言模型:用于对声学特征进行解码,将其转换为文本信息。常见的语言模型有N-gram、CTC(连接主义时序分类)和RNN(循环神经网络)等。
4. 后处理
识别结果经过后处理,包括词性标注、命名实体识别、语法分析等操作。这些操作有助于提高识别结果的准确性和可读性。
语音自动识别软件的应用场景
1. 智能家居
语音自动识别软件可以应用于智能家居设备,如智能音响、智能电视、智能空调等。用户可以通过语音指令控制家居设备的开关、调节温度、播放音乐等。
2. 智能客服
语音自动识别软件可以应用于智能客服系统,自动识别用户的问题,并给出相应的答复。这有助于提高客服效率,降低人力成本。
3. 语音助手
语音自动识别软件可以应用于语音助手,如苹果的Siri、亚马逊的Alexa等。用户可以通过语音指令与语音助手进行交互,获取信息、执行任务等。
4. 影视字幕制作
语音自动识别软件可以应用于影视字幕制作,自动将语音转换为字幕。这有助于提高字幕制作效率,降低人力成本。
语音自动识别软件的发展趋势
1. 模型轻量化
随着深度学习技术的发展,语音识别模型的复杂度越来越高。为了满足移动设备等低功耗设备的需要,模型轻量化成为发展趋势。
2. 多语言支持
随着全球化进程的加快,多语言支持成为语音自动识别软件的重要发展方向。
3. 情感识别
情感识别是语音自动识别的另一个发展方向。通过分析用户的语音信号,识别其情感状态,为用户提供更加个性化的服务。
总结
语音自动识别软件已经广泛应用于各个领域,极大地提高了信息处理的效率。随着技术的不断发展,语音自动识别软件将迎来更加广阔的应用前景。
